Lover by Ketley Allison
Agreeing to be his no-strings-attached, fake fiancée for a weekend is totally doable.
Until I have to share a bed with this hot, bearded recluse.

It was a necessary deal, considering my boss was blackmailing me and Wyn was nearing bankruptcy as a washed-up rock star. We had to do it to fix our quickly imploding lives.

What I don’t expect is Wyn to ferry me away to his hometown to visit his sweet, sharp-eyed mother and meet his arrogant brother, a guy who loves to throw his success in Wyn’s face.

Which upsets the hell out of me. I don’t know why. I have my own secrets and issues to deal with, but the thought of this guy messing with my fiancé—

Wait. We’re fake. It’s not real. I shouldn’t be…

But I’m totally falling for this hot, bearded recluse.

Save me before I fall so hard, I get hurt on the way down.

--

Lover is a steamy, opposites attract, reverse grumpy sunshine romance with no cliffhanger. It can be read as a complete standalone.

"[this story] had literally everything. A strong sassy heroine who works hard for what she's got while trying to keep her past hidden and a struggling rockstar who's band is no more and is trying to find his way. Put them together and BOOM you got an incredible story!" - ★★★★★

*previously published as Synced to Us.
